Die vorliegende Erfindung betrifft die weitere Ausgestaltung des Verfahrens nach ■Patent 183072, demzufolge zur Erzeugung von glänzenden Metallüberzügen auf anderen Metallen auf galvanischem Wege das Bad einen Zusatz erhält von Lösungen von GIycosiden, Phloroglycosidcn, Pliloroghiciden o. dgl. oder von stickstoffhaltigen Glycosiden oder deren Abkömmlingen oder anstatt dieser Substanzen von Extrakten von Pflanzen, Wurzeln oder Rinden (z. B. Althäa-Panama-, Süßholzcxtrakt usw.), welche die genannten Stofi'c oder einen derselben enthalten.The present invention relates to the further embodiment of the method according to ■ Patent 183072, therefore for production of shiny metal coatings on other metals by electroplating the bath an addition is made of solutions of glycosides, phloroglycosides, pliloroghicides o. The like. Or of nitrogen-containing glycosides or their derivatives or instead of these Substances from extracts of plants, roots or bark (e.g. Althäa-Panama-, Licorice extract, etc.), which contain the substances mentioned or one of the same.
Zweck der Erfindung ist, unter Anwendung dieses Verfahrens glänzende Niederschläge von dunkler Farbe zu erhalten. The purpose of the invention is to obtain glossy deposits of dark color using this method.
Bekanntlich werden bei manchen elektrolytischen Verfahren unbeabsichtigt unregelmäßige Niederschläge von grauer Farbe erhalten, wenn die Operation nicht in der richtigen Weise durchgeführt wird.It is known that some electrolytic processes inadvertently become irregular Precipitates of gray color are obtained if the operation is not carried out in the correct way.
Das vorliegende Verfahren betrifft nun die absichtliche Erzeugung eines gleichförmigen Metallniedcrschlagcs von rein schwarzer oder tiefblauer Farbe. Es können . so 'die verschiedenartigsten Gegenstände, beispielsweise Gewehrteile, mit einem dunklen matten Überzug versehen werden.The present method now relates to the deliberate creation of a uniform Metal deposits of pure black or deep blue color. It can . so 'the most diverse Objects, for example rifle parts, with a dark, matt coating be provided.
Das Verfahren, welches sich zwar insbesondere zur Erzeugung von Nickelniederschlägen eignet, aber auch für andere Metalle benutzt werden kann, wird in der Weise ausgeführt, daß die zu überziehenden Metallgegenstände zunächst poliert werden, daß man dann die Politur entweder durch Eintauchen in ein Säurebad oder mittels des ' Sandstrahlgebläses oder in sonstiger Weise abstumpft, die Gegenstände also mattiert, daß man sie dann in einem Bade, welches außer den üblichen Salzen eine Abkochung von Süßholzwurzel oder Süßholzwurzel selbst oder irgendeine andere der in dem Hauptpatente genannten Substanzen enthält, der Wirkung eines elektrischen Stromes von einer Spannung unterwirft, wie sie zur Erzeugung von weißem glänzenden Nickel erforderlich ist. Nachdem auf diese Weise der Niederschlag erzeugt ist, vermindert man, ohne die Gegenstände aus dem Bade zu nehmen, plötzlich die Spannung beträchtlich und führt nunmehr die Operation zu Ende.The process, which is particularly useful for generating nickel deposits suitable, but can also be used for other metals, is carried out in such a way that the metal objects to be coated are first polished, that the polishing is then either by dipping in an acid bath or by means of the sandblasting blower or in any other way dulls the objects, i.e. mattifies them, that they are then placed in a bath which, in addition to the usual salts, is a decoction of licorice root or licorice root itself or any other of those in the main patent contains the substances mentioned, subjected to the action of an electric current from a voltage such as that used to generate it of white shiny nickel is required. After the precipitate has been produced in this way, one diminishes, Without taking the objects out of the bath, the tension suddenly became considerable and now completes the operation.
Nachstehend ist ein Beispiel für "die Ausführung des Verfahrens gegeben, welches jedoch dem jeweiligen Zwecke entsprechend geändert werden kann:Given below is an example of "performing the method which however, it can be changed according to the respective purpose:
Man löst so viel Nickelsulfat und Nickelammoniumsulfat zu gleichen Teilen in Wasser auf, daß eine Lösung von 120 Be. entsteht. In dieser Badflüssigkeit löst man pro Liter 2 g glyzyrrhizinsaures Ammon auf.
